Identifying the Cat Breeds on Level 29

To identify breeds on this specific tier, focus on distinct traits. For example, the Scottish Fold showcases its signature folded ears and round face. Look for plush, dense coats that vary in colors, often showcasing a sweet expression.

Another breed that stands out at this stage is the Maine Coon. This feline exhibits a large frame, tufted ears, and a bushy tail. Its fur is long and water-repellent, with a variety of patterns, making it easily recognizable.

Persians are also present. Their flat faces and long, luxurious coats are defining features. Pay attention to the eye color, which can range from copper to blue, depending on the individual’s coat color.

Bengals are notable as well, known for their wild appearance with distinctive spots and marbling. Their sleek bodies and energetic nature make them a favorite among many.

Lastly, don’t overlook the Siamese. Their striking blue almond-shaped eyes and color-pointed fur are key identifiers. They tend to be vocal and have a graceful presence.

Using these characteristics, you can effectively distinguish various breeds on this level. Observing the details in appearance and behavior will make identification easier.
